I called them and they showed up promptly. The install guys were knowledgeable and efficient, and, having worked for a few fixed wireless companies, I recognized that they did a good job. There is a "one size fits all" option for bandwidth that they call "best effort". On the best day (Wednesday night at 2 am) I got 500k + download speeds, and on the worst day I was down to 56k. Upload speeds have consistently been in the 256k range. Latency fluctuates from 56ms to 800ms on a minute by minute basis. They use Tranzeo radios (which I prefer) and require that you have a UPS / surge protector or purchase one from them. There has been no downtime so far, despite the precarious dips in speed. All in all, it works - but you should take their name literally only in comparison to dialup. NOTE: I have been using VoIP lines on their service and it has been surprisingly decent. I also have several friends and businesses that I supported who have used their service for the last two years.
